Victoria Ruffo and César Evora are returning to telenovelas with "Las Amazonas." The Televisa production from Salvador Méjia, who has produced titles like "Lo Imperdonable," "La Tempestad" and "Que Bonito Amor," is an adaptation of the Venezuelan soap of the same name. Other actors participating in this melodrama include Danna Garcia, Andres Palacios, Grettel Valdez, Mariluz Bermudez, Jacqueline Andere, Guillermo García Cantú, Gaby Vergara, Liz Gallardo, Rene Casados and many more. OFFICIAL SYNOPSIS: Victoriano Santos, owner of the ranch ‘Las Dianas’ and purebred horse breeder, has worked very hard his entire life and today he is the owner of a big emporium of dairy products processing. When he was a poor young man, he met Inés Huerta and they fell in love for good. Ever since then, Inés became his engine, his support and his unconditional companion... but Loreto Guzmán’s malice separated them in the worst way since he raped Inés and, being pregnant and humiliated, she was compelled to move away.Victoriano ignored that Inés was abused and, believing she was an ungrateful woman, accepted to protect Diana, the wife of Vicente Mendoza, his best friend and owner of ‘Las Dianas’, when he was tragically killed. Vicente’s murder was attributed to Loreto, but Victoriano was a suspect, too.

Loreto was sent to prison and Victoriano married Diana. Soon later, Inés returned carrying Emiliano; Diana, who was terminally ill, took her in and left her three daughters under her care: Diana, Casandra and Constanza. From then on, Inés took care of them like a real mother. Love was still alive between Inés and Victoriano, but too many secrets and misunderstandings stood on the way, so Inés accepted to stay there just as a house keeper.

Diana, Casandra, and Constanza, grew up surrounded by love and turned into great amazons. Diana, Victoriano’s pride, is now the cornerstone for the management of Sanlact, the dairy processor company. Diana has serious confrontations with Déborah Piñeiro, her father’s new young wife, because she is convinced Déborah is a climber who is only interested in money. Déborah is determined to replace Diana and put Inés off the ranch since she has noticed Victoriano’s preference for "the maid.”

Diana is engaged with Elías Villarroel, but deep inside, she knows she does not love him. Nevertheless, she gets to find true love when she meets Alejandro San Román, a man who was dumped by his wife, Lisete, even though they have two daughters whom Alejandro cares for with love and devotion. Diana and Alejandro will have to defend their love, challenging the constant obstacles Victoriano puts in front of them, and even more when Lisete returns and tries to separate them. Big challenges come to the life of the Santos family when Bernarda and her son, Eduardo, return to recover ‘Las Dianas’ and avenge Vicente’s death. Bernarda has always blamed Victoriano from her son’s death, even when she took her son to the limits of despair due to her demands and wasteful spending.

Ignoring all this, Casandra falls in love with Eduardo, her father’s worst enemy, and both struggle to prove that their love can come true despite Victoriano’s and Bernarda’s disagreement.

Conflicts grow bigger when Constanza, the youngest of Victoriano’s daughters, marries Robby on a whim. this will cost her dearly when her husband sexually abuses of her, but Emiliano will protect her from all hardships and show her that true love is also made of tenderness and support.

On the other hand, Inés and Victoriano will have to clarify the secrets that weigh them down and admit that not even time and distance have managed to destroy their love, and that they can still fight to achieve the happiness destiny has denied them.
